Joe Reed Collegiate Ministry Director FCA Baseball General Manager

Joe, Vonny, and Caleb joined FCA Baseball in May 2005 where Joe was the Head Coach of the FCA Grays Summer Collegiate Baseball Team. In 2006, Joe became the Collegiate Ministry Director and General Manager of FCA Summer Collegiate Baseball. Coach Reed brings to FCA Baseball and to FCA Summer Collegiate Baseball Organization passion for Christ and for baseball. Reed is a native Missourian, born and reared in the St. Louis area while Vonny is from Kansas. He was a pitcher for William Jewell College (Liberty, MO) from 1992-1996 where he and Vonny met as she was a Nursing student. Reed graduated with a degree in Exercise Science with an Emphasis in Athletic Training. He has played and coached on many levels. Reed also has been a private baseball instructor for numerous high school, college, and professional players.
Coach Reed has been coaching for over 10 years starting as the Head Coach on Wentzville American Legion Baseball Team (St. Charles, MO area). At the collegiate level, Reed has been an Assistant Coach with Lindenwood University (St. Charles, MO) for 2 years, and then moved on to be the Head Coach at Asbury College (Wilmore, KY) for 3 years. After Asbury College, Reed was a tournament director for Memorial Sports Complex (Lexington, KY) where he helped with marketing, promotions, community relations, and corporate sponsorships to run youth baseball tournaments. Reed then went on to be the Pitching Coach at Transylvania University (Lexington, KY). Vonny has been a Registered Nurse during that time at each location.
Along with his duties at FCA, Coach Reed is currently a baseball instructor at the Swing Builder Baseball Academy (Lee’s Summit, MO) and resides in Lee’s Summit with his family.
